aboutsummaryrefslogtreecommitdiff
path: root/cmd
diff options
context:
space:
mode:
authorMax Resnick <max@ofmax.li>2024-08-24 17:09:03 -0700
committerMax Resnick <max@ofmax.li>2024-08-24 17:09:03 -0700
commit71ba0cd9b988813da1b5c7101f8bf5918df0f795 (patch)
tree5fb2e195a24a91dcd5997d8f3dfa346b8e73c998 /cmd
parent6889411b014b39a440b7cbe52b482b28415ed829 (diff)
downloadgo-git-server-71ba0cd9b988813da1b5c7101f8bf5918df0f795.tar.gz
chore: add env var for log level, fix bug, cleanup push target
Diffstat (limited to 'cmd')
-rw-r--r--cmd/main.go6
1 files changed, 5 insertions, 1 deletions
diff --git a/cmd/main.go b/cmd/main.go
index c6b9854..96c3e93 100644
--- a/cmd/main.go
+++ b/cmd/main.go
@@ -87,8 +87,12 @@ func main() {
}
func init() {
+ logLevel, ok := os.LookupEnv("GO_GIT_SERVER_LOG_LEVEL")
+ if !ok {
+ logLevel = "INFO"
+ }
flag.StringVar(&backendCommand, "c", "git http-backend", "CGI binary to execute")
- flag.StringVar(&loggingLevel, "e", "INFO", "set log level")
+ flag.StringVar(&loggingLevel, "e", logLevel, "set log level")
flag.StringVar(&addr, "l", ":8080", "Address/port to listen on")
flag.StringVar(&modelPath, "m", "./auth_model.ini", "casbin authentication model")
flag.StringVar(&policyPath, "p", "./policy.csv", "casbin auth policy")